Sorry, but since rebooting my system a few times, and restarting libreoffice
3.5, it now works as it did in libo 3.4.

However it would be much better to by default use the backspace/delete key to
delete a cell unconditionally, since it is large and in a standard location,
and the tiny delete key whose location varies from keyboard to keyboard, to
delete a cell selectively.
That is how most editing applications work, and not only OpenOffice.
It is much more user-friendly.

The "heritage mode" is a workaround, but since its' stated purpose is to keep
OpenOffice style shortcut keys, a lot of people are being unnecessarily forced
to use those shortcut keys, which is likely to make end-user support more
complicated.
